Key Responsibilities

  • •Partner with R&D teams to guide invention disclosures and deliver business-aligned patent strategy, including prosecution oversight and portfolio decisions.
  • •Manage and optimize assigned patent portfolios by evaluating family strength, remaining term, geographic coverage, enforceability, competitive relevance, and business alignment.
  • •Advise on and negotiate IP transaction terms and draft/review IP-related agreements, including licenses, cross-licenses, confidentiality, indemnification, ownership, and commercialization rights.
  • •Support IP due diligence by mapping patent portfolios to products, technologies, standards, and transaction objectives.
  • •Manage outside counsel and prepare portfolio reviews, strategic recommendations, legal memos, and risk assessments; monitor legal and standards developments.

Key Requirements

  • •Qualified Patent Attorney (e.g., US or European).
  • •4–7 years of legal experience supporting IP in a high-technology environment, preferably for global R&D and businesses.
  • •Strong understanding of patent laws, patent portfolio management, IP licensing constructs, IP ownership, and risk mitigation.
  • •Experience with standards setting and standards essential patents.
  • •Appropriate technical degree (preferably electrical engineering, computer science, physics, or a related field) and prior in-house or law firm experience advising global technology companies.
